WebThe original Station 18, built in 1967, was located at 707 E. Desert Inn Road in Winchester Township. It was dedicated to the memory of William Trelease, the first Chief of the Clark County Fire Department. Sadly, the original Station 18 was closed in December of 1990. EPCRA contains four major provisions: Planning … isight audioWebLas Vegas grew from 8,422 residents in 1940 to 64,405 in 1960. At the same time, Clark County reached a population of 127,016. The unprecedented growth created a need for fire protection and the Clark County Fire Department (CCFD) was organized on November 23, 1953.
